Output 08899f0acbcfd065d1132baf7a2e981aef92201832963ab2dd52718076f6a7fd:3

value
1651581
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c8150e75581a92941c8ca2ac66ec423e6c510d26 OP_EQUAL
address
3KvxHwSzxzksvmitqvm6D6nGbo7DhLGWY2
transaction
08899f0acbcfd065d1132baf7a2e981aef92201832963ab2dd52718076f6a7fd
confirmations
281088
spent
true